Chinnor Chess Club
The Chinnor Chess Club runs Wednesday evenings 6pm-8pm, school term times only. No registration or joining fee, just £2 an evening. All ages and abilities, both children and adults are welcome. Parents of children are welcome to stay and join in if they want to. We meet in Chinnor Scout Hut, up a short drive, off Station Road, behind the garage forecourt, opposite the turn to the library and St Andrew’s School, OX39 4QD. We are non-profit making with all monies going to the Chinnor Scout Group.

Scouts
1st Chinnor is a thriving scout group. We have a Beaver Colony, a Cub Pack and a Scout Troop catering for boys and girls between 6 and 14 from Chinnor and the neighbouring villages.
